water is leaking from the bottom of the unit onto my counter, not a lot but a constant drip.

Diagnosis

This constant drip from the bottom of a Crownful Countertop Ice Maker is typically caused by a failure in the internal drainage system, specifically the overflow from the reservoir to the drip tray or a breach in the water feed line. In most cases, mineral buildup (limescale) from hard water creates a blockage in the narrow silicone drain tube. When the machine enters its defrost cycle, the melted ice cannot flow freely into the designated waste area, causing the water to back up and seep through the chassis seams onto your countertop.

Another common culprit is the misalignment of the internal water pump tubing. If the hose has slipped slightly off its coupling due to vibration during the ice-dropping process, a small amount of water will leak every time the pump activates to move water from the reservoir to the freezing pins. You can confirm this by placing a dry paper towel under the unit and observing if the leak coincides with the pump's humming sound or occurs only after a defrost cycle.

How to Fix It

To resolve this, you need to clear the drainage path and verify the integrity of the internal seals. Follow these steps precisely:

  1. Unplug the unit from the wall outlet and remove all remaining ice from the basket to prevent slipping.
  2. Carefully tilt the machine backward at a 45-degree angle over a sink or a large towel to expose the bottom chassis.
  3. Locate the clear silicone drainage hose. This is the small-diameter tube that transports melt-water. Check for any visible kinks or white mineral crusts inside the tube.
  4. Disconnect the hose from its coupling. Use a flexible pipe cleaner or a thin piece of plastic wiring to gently push through any debris or scale buildup inside the tube.
  5. Flush the hose by pouring 1/4 cup of warm water mixed with a teaspoon of white vinegar through the tube to dissolve calcium deposits.
  6. Inspect the connection points where the hose meets the reservoir. If the hose is loose, slide it firmly back onto the plastic nipple and secure it with a small plastic zip-tie if available.
  7. Ensure the unit is placed on a perfectly level surface using a bubble level; if the machine tilts forward, water will pool at the front and leak through the door seal rather than flowing to the rear drain.

If That Didn't Work

  • Check the Reservoir Seal: Inspect the rubber gasket at the base of the water tank. If the gasket is pinched or cracked, water will leak from the tank into the internal electronics bay and then out the bottom. Replace the gasket or apply a small amount of food-grade silicone sealant to the gap.
  • Inspect the Pump Coupling: The water pump has two main connection points. If the leak is constant and not just during defrosting, the pump's inlet hose may have a pinhole leak. Use a flashlight to look for "water tracks" (white mineral lines) leading from the pump to the floor of the unit. If a hole is found, the pump assembly must be replaced.
  • Clean the Evaporator Pins: If the freezing pins are coated in thick scale, water doesn't glide off the pins efficiently and instead drips down the sides of the internal housing. Run a full cleaning cycle using a dedicated descaling solution or a 50/50 vinegar-water mix to clear the surface tension.
  • Verify the Drip Tray Alignment: Ensure the rear overflow vent is not blocked by dust or debris. If the vent is clogged, water will back up and overflow the internal tray, leading to a slow drip from the bottom of the machine.

Heads Up

  • Use Filtered Water: To prevent future leaks caused by mineral blockages, always use filtered or distilled water. Tap water with high calcium content will inevitably clog the narrow silicone drain lines.
  • Weekly Descaling: Perform a descaling rinse once every two weeks. This prevents the "scale-bridge" effect where minerals build up and force water to find alternative, leak-prone paths out of the machine.
  • Avoid Overfilling: Do not fill the reservoir past the "Max" line. Overfilling can cause water to splash into the internal ventilation gaps during the pump cycle, leading to chassis leaks.
  • Leveling is Critical: These machines rely on gravity for drainage. Even a slight tilt can cause the water to bypass the drain tube and leak directly onto your counter.
